<br><br><div class="gmail_quote">2012/1/31 Göran Krampe <span dir="ltr">&lt;<a href="mailto:goran@krampe.se">goran@krampe.se</a>&gt;</span><br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
On 02/01/2012 06:17 AM, Colin Putney w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
2012/1/31 Eliot Miranda &lt;<a href="mailto:eliot.miranda@gmail.com" target="_blank">eliot.miranda@gmail.com</a><br>
&lt;mailto:<a href="mailto:eliot.miranda@gmail.com" target="_blank">eliot.miranda@gmail.<u></u>com</a>&gt;&gt;<br>
<br>
    A good challenge would be to reimplement ANT (a Java application) in<br>
    Squeak/Pharo.  That would force us to address real weaknesses.<br>
<br>
<br>
I can vouch for this. I wrote Filesystem because trying to write Mason<br>
using FileDirectory was too painful.<br>
</blockquote>
<br>
AFAIK this has already been done by Keith Hodges (for Squeak building - not general building) in multiple layers (Bob the Builder, Sake etc):<br>
<br>
<a href="http://www.squeaksource.com/Bob.html" target="_blank">http://www.squeaksource.com/<u></u>Bob.html</a><br>
<a href="http://www.squeaksource.com/Packages.html" target="_blank">http://www.squeaksource.com/<u></u>Packages.html</a><br>
<a href="http://www.squeaksource.com/Sake.html" target="_blank">http://www.squeaksource.com/<u></u>Sake.html</a><br>
<br>
...but perhaps you meant for &quot;generic software building&quot;.<br></blockquote><div><br></div><div>Yes.  ANT is cross-platform and generic.  I expect Squeak/Pharo would need lots of work beyond Colin&#39;s new file system and OSProcess to provide similar functionality.  I think it would be a great driver to get the right support.</div>
<div> </div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
<br>
regards, Göran<br>
<br>
</blockquote></div><br><br clear="all"><div><br></div>-- <br>best,<div>Eliot</div><br>